AWS to Invest $5B in New Cloud Infrastructure Region in Mexico

Last updated: February 27, 2024 1:45 am
Published February 27, 2024
Share
Mexico streets
SHARE

By the start of 2025, Amazon Net Providers intends to determine an AWS cloud infrastructure area in Mexico. To make sure that clients who want to retailer their content material in Mexico can achieve this, the brand new AWS Mexico (Central) Area will supply builders, startups, entrepreneurs, and enterprises, in addition to authorities, schooling, and nonprofit organizations, extra choices for operating their purposes within the public cloud and serving finish customers from knowledge facilities situated in Mexico.

Over a 15-year interval, AWS intends to spend over $5 billion (about MXN $85 billion) in Mexico as a part of its long-term dedication to the area.

“Cloud providers are an important a part of on a regular basis life, serving to us to digitally and economically rework Mexico,” mentioned Raquel Buenrostro, Mexican Secretary of Financial system. “We welcome AWS’s funding and growth in Mexico as a result of it’s a signal of belief and demonstrates circumstances are proper to help the nearshoring pattern throughout many sectors of our financial system. We additionally welcome AWS’s funding in coaching college students, micro, small and medium-sized corporations, and digital entrepreneurs in Mexico at scale.”

At debut, the brand new AWS Area in Mexico will embrace three Availability Zones, bringing the overall variety of Availability Zones on AWS to 105, unfold throughout 33 totally different worldwide geographic areas. AWS goals to construct 5 extra AWS Areas and fifteen extra Availability Zones in Malaysia, Mexico, New Zealand, Thailand, and the AWS European Sovereign Cloud.

“Our funding in Mexico displays AWS’s long-term dedication to clients to allow them to benefit from superior applied sciences like synthetic intelligence and machine studying,” mentioned Prasad Kalyanaraman, Vice President of Infrastructure Providers at AWS. “We sit up for serving to clients in Mexico meet knowledge residency preferences and ship cloud-based purposes with low latency, accelerating the nation’s digital transformation, and fueling financial progress.”

Availability Zones, Amazon CloudFront, AWS Outposts

Availability Zones, that are a part of AWS Regions, are geographically separated and host totally different infrastructure. Attaining minimal latency for top availability purposes that use a number of Availability Zones requires that Availability Zones be located sufficiently shut to 1 one other but far sufficient aside to make sure clients’ enterprise survival. Linked by redundant, ultra-low-latency networks, every Availability Zone has its personal energy, cooling, and bodily safety. To get even larger fault tolerance, AWS clients that prioritize excessive availability could construct their purposes to function throughout a number of Availability Zones.

Along with enabling clients to realize even lowered latency and assembly demand for cloud providers throughout Latin America, the AWS Mexico (Central) Area will enable clients with preferences or wants for knowledge residency to retailer their content material safely in Mexico. Essentially the most trendy cloud know-how accessible shall be accessible to clients throughout all verticals, together with startups, massive companies, authorities companies, and charities, to spur innovation. Analytics, AI, computing, databases, Web of Issues (IoT), machine studying, cell providers, storage, and additional cloud applied sciences are all included on this complete service portfolio offered by AWS.

“Amazon has demonstrated confidence in our nation and this funding is the results of the shut collaboration that they’ve constructed with the federal government of Mexico,” mentioned Emiliano Calderón, Head of Nationwide Digital Technique for Mexico’s authorities. “This administration has promoted an open coverage for all know-how corporations as a foundational device for digital and monetary inclusion, with the last word goal of bringing know-how and innovation nearer to the individuals. Congratulations to AWS on its upcoming infrastructure area, which shall be a key driver of Mexico’s digital transformation.”

Aeroméxico, Banco Santander Mexico, BBVA, Cinépolis, Kavak, Palace Resorts, and Vector Casa de Bolsa are among the many purchasers in Mexico that already use AWS. AWS can also be utilized by Mexican public sector purchasers to save lots of prices and supply higher providers to the neighborhood. Tec de Monterrey, Nacional Monte de Piedad, and the State of Michoacán authorities are a few of these public sector purchasers. AWS can also be being utilized by startups and small enterprises in Mexico, equivalent to Kueski, Rappi, and SkyAlert, to shortly increase their operations each domestically and globally.

AWS has opened seven Amazon CloudFront edge installations in Mexico since 2020. A extremely configurable and secured content material supply community, Amazon CloudFront accelerates the low latency and quick switch speeds of information, motion pictures, purposes, and APIs to customers all around the globe. AWS additionally opened AWS Outposts in Mexico in 2020. For a constant hybrid expertise, AWS Outposts is a group of absolutely managed options that may deploy AWS infrastructure and providers to nearly any on-premises or edge location.

With the opening of AWS Native Zones in Queretaro in 2023, AWS elevated the dimensions of its infrastructure presence in Mexico as soon as once more. Prospects are capable of supply purposes that want single-digit millisecond latency to finish customers through the use of AWS Native Zones, a type of infrastructure deployment that strikes compute, storage, databases, and different chosen providers nearer to main inhabitants facilities, industries, and IT facilities. AWS additionally opened an AWS Direct Join website in Queretaro in 2023, which allows customers to arrange personal hyperlink between AWS and their colocation, workplace, or knowledge middle.
